Output 22d90320f6c039d704f2335e18f508d16d68cc3c19395f5c1da9a6a01205dfa2:40

value
1107250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bd6355a1c7f1bfa31f0d09eea5692e5cbf0b8ab OP_EQUAL
address
379QQKfwrBeEX5VHJFyc5hkxnxagcWRToa
transaction
22d90320f6c039d704f2335e18f508d16d68cc3c19395f5c1da9a6a01205dfa2
spent
true